标题:《深入解析业务架构、应用架构、技术架构与系统架构的关系与协同》
一、引言
在当今数字化时代,企业和组织面临着日益复杂的业务需求和技术环境,为了有效地管理和构建信息系统,理解和掌握业务架构、应用架构、技术架构以及系统架构的概念和相互关系变得至关重要,这些架构层面共同构成了一个完整的体系,为企业的信息化建设提供了指导和支持,本文将详细探讨这四种架构的定义、特点、作用以及它们之间的协同关系,帮助读者更好地理解和应用这些架构概念。
二、业务架构
业务架构是对企业业务的整体描述和规划,它关注的是企业的业务目标、业务流程、业务组织和业务能力等方面,业务架构的主要目的是为了理解企业的业务需求和战略,为应用架构和技术架构的设计提供基础。
业务架构的特点包括:
1、以业务为中心:业务架构的设计和规划是围绕企业的业务目标和业务流程展开的,它强调业务的价值和业务的协同。
2、全局视角:业务架构需要从企业的整体角度出发,考虑企业的各个业务领域和业务流程之间的关系和协同。
3、灵活性和适应性:业务架构需要能够适应企业业务的变化和发展,具有一定的灵活性和适应性。
业务架构的作用包括:
1、明确业务目标和战略:通过业务架构的设计和规划,企业可以明确自己的业务目标和战略,为企业的发展提供指导。
2、优化业务流程:通过对业务流程的分析和优化,企业可以提高业务效率和质量,降低业务成本。
3、促进业务协同:通过对业务组织和业务能力的规划,企业可以促进业务之间的协同和合作,提高企业的整体竞争力。
三、应用架构
应用架构是对企业应用系统的整体描述和规划,它关注的是企业应用系统的功能、结构、接口和数据等方面,应用架构的主要目的是为了设计和构建高效、可靠、可扩展的应用系统,为企业的业务提供支持。
应用架构的特点包括:
1、以应用为中心:应用架构的设计和规划是围绕企业的应用系统展开的,它强调应用系统的功能和性能。
2、分层架构:应用架构通常采用分层架构的设计方法,将应用系统分为不同的层次,如表示层、业务逻辑层和数据访问层等。
3、松耦合和高内聚:应用架构需要具有松耦合和高内聚的特点,以提高应用系统的可维护性和可扩展性。
应用架构的作用包括:
1、设计和构建高效、可靠、可扩展的应用系统:通过应用架构的设计和规划,企业可以设计和构建满足业务需求的应用系统,提高应用系统的性能和质量。
2、促进业务和技术的融合:通过应用架构的设计和规划,企业可以将业务需求和技术实现相结合,促进业务和技术的融合。
3、支持企业的数字化转型:应用架构是企业数字化转型的重要组成部分,它可以为企业的数字化转型提供支持和保障。
四、技术架构
技术架构是对企业技术基础设施的整体描述和规划,它关注的是企业的技术平台、技术组件、技术标准和技术选型等方面,技术架构的主要目的是为了构建高效、可靠、可扩展的技术基础设施,为企业的应用系统提供支持。
技术架构的特点包括:
1、以技术为中心:技术架构的设计和规划是围绕企业的技术平台和技术组件展开的,它强调技术的先进性和可靠性。
2、标准化和规范化:技术架构需要具有标准化和规范化的特点,以提高技术基础设施的可维护性和可扩展性。
3、灵活性和适应性:技术架构需要能够适应企业技术的变化和发展,具有一定的灵活性和适应性。
技术架构的作用包括:
1、构建高效、可靠、可扩展的技术基础设施:通过技术架构的设计和规划,企业可以构建满足业务需求的技术基础设施,提高技术基础设施的性能和质量。
2、支持应用架构的实现:技术架构是应用架构实现的基础,它为应用架构的设计和实现提供了技术支持。
3、促进企业的技术创新:技术架构是企业技术创新的重要组成部分,它可以为企业的技术创新提供支持和保障。
五、系统架构
系统架构是对企业信息系统的整体描述和规划,它关注的是企业信息系统的各个组成部分之间的关系和协同,系统架构的主要目的是为了设计和构建完整、高效、可靠的信息系统,为企业的业务提供支持。
系统架构的特点包括:
1、综合性:系统架构是对企业信息系统的各个组成部分的综合描述和规划,它需要考虑企业的业务需求、应用需求、技术需求等多个方面。
2、层次性:系统架构通常采用层次性的设计方法,将信息系统分为不同的层次,如基础设施层、平台层、应用层和数据层等。
3、协同性:系统架构需要考虑信息系统各个组成部分之间的协同关系,以提高信息系统的整体性能和质量。
系统架构的作用包括:
1、设计和构建完整、高效、可靠的信息系统:通过系统架构的设计和规划,企业可以设计和构建满足业务需求的信息系统,提高信息系统的性能和质量。
2、促进业务、应用和技术的协同:系统架构是业务、应用和技术协同的桥梁,它可以促进业务、应用和技术之间的协同和合作,提高企业的整体竞争力。
3、支持企业的数字化转型:系统架构是企业数字化转型的重要组成部分,它可以为企业的数字化转型提供支持和保障。
六、业务架构、应用架构、技术架构与系统架构的关系
业务架构、应用架构、技术架构和系统架构是相互关联、相互影响的四个层面,它们之间的关系可以用以下几个方面来描述:
1、业务架构是基础:业务架构是企业信息化建设的基础,它为应用架构、技术架构和系统架构的设计提供了业务需求和业务目标。
2、应用架构是实现:应用架构是将业务架构转化为实际的应用系统的过程,它实现了业务架构中定义的业务流程和业务功能。
3、技术架构是支撑:技术架构是为应用架构提供技术支持的基础设施,它包括硬件、软件、网络等方面。
4、系统架构是整合:系统架构是将业务架构、应用架构和技术架构整合在一起的过程,它实现了业务、应用和技术的协同和融合。
七、业务架构、应用架构、技术架构与系统架构的协同
业务架构、应用架构、技术架构和系统架构的协同是企业信息化建设的关键,它们之间的协同可以通过以下几个方面来实现:
1、建立统一的规划和标准:企业需要建立统一的业务架构、应用架构、技术架构和系统架构规划和标准,以确保各个层面之间的一致性和协同性。
2、加强沟通和协作:企业需要加强业务部门、应用部门和技术部门之间的沟通和协作,以确保各个层面之间的信息流通和协同工作。
3、采用迭代和增量的开发方法:企业需要采用迭代和增量的开发方法,逐步完善各个层面的设计和实现,以确保各个层面之间的协同和融合。
4、进行有效的风险管理:企业需要进行有效的风险管理,识别和评估各个层面之间的风险和问题,并采取相应的措施进行管理和控制。
八、结论
业务架构、应用架构、技术架构和系统架构是企业信息化建设的重要组成部分,它们共同构成了一个完整的体系,通过深入理解和掌握这四种架构的概念和相互关系,企业可以更好地规划和设计自己的信息系统,提高信息系统的性能和质量,促进业务、应用和技术的协同和融合,为企业的数字化转型提供支持和保障。
评论列表